Product Summary
Sensitivity 7.5 pg/mL
Detection Range 12.5-800 pg/mL
Sample Volume 100 μL
Total Assay Time 3 h 30 min
Reactivity Human
Specificity This kit recognizes Human BPI in samples.No significant cross-reactivity or interference between Human BPI and analogues was observed
Recovery 80%-120%
Sample Type Serum, plasma and other biological fluids
Detection Method Chemiluminescence
Assay Type Sandwich-CLIA
Size 96T / 48T / 24T / 96T*5 / 96T*10
Storage 2-8℃/-20℃
Expiration Date 6 months

This CLIA kit uses the Sandwich-CLIA principle. The micro CLIA plate provided in this kit has been pre-coated with an antibody specific to Human BPI. Samples or Standards are added to the micro CLIA plate wells and combined with the specific antibody. Then a biotinylated detection antibody specific for Human BPI and Avidin-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) conjugate are added successively to each micro plate well and incubated. Free components are washed away. The substrate solution is added to each well. Only those wells that contain Human BPI, biotinylated detection antibody and Avidin-HRP conjugate will appear luminescence. The Relative light unit (RLU) value is measured by the Chemiluminescence immunoassay analyzer at 425nm. The RLU value is positively associated with the concentration of Human BPI. You can calculate the concentration of Human BPI in the samples by comparing the RLU value of the samples to the standard curve.
